titleOfInvention | Bottom material with reseal function and package using the same |
abstract | [PROBLEMS] To provide a bottom material with a resealable function which has a good easy-opening property and can be resealed only by pressure and pressure bonding by hand or finger regardless of the material of the object to be sealed, and a resealable packaging body using the same. obtain. A surface resin layer (A), an adhesive resin layer (B), a release resin layer (C) and a heat seal resin layer (D) are formed of (A) / (B) / (C) / (D). It is a bottom material using a multilayer film laminated in order, wherein the adhesive resin layer (B) is composed mainly of a styrene-based thermoplastic elastomer and a tackifier, and the heat seal resin layer (D) When the heat sealing portion of the object to be sealed is heat sealed, and then the lid material is peeled from the heat sealing portion, the adhesive resin layer (B) and the release resin layer (C) are formed in the heat sealing portion. A bottom material with a reseal function, which is delaminated and exposed so that the adhesive resin layer (B) can be resealed with the release resin layer (C). [Selection] Figure 2 |
